| It Takes a Village: Attracting a Diverse Student Body |
|
| Start Date: | 11/15/2012 | Start Time: | 9:30 AM |
| End Date: | 11/15/2012 | End Time: | 10:45 AM |
|
Event Description
The Office of Admissions invites all campus representatives to a working session of cross-campus collaboration and discussion about how to recruit diverse students to CU-Boulder and will provide a background as to why this recruitment is an important charge. This session will provide participants with a cohesive message that all campus representatives can use when speaking with prospective students and families. Admissions representatives also want to hear from campus representatives about University-wide efforts in attracting diverse students and suggestions on how to address gaps in the University recruitment strategy. We will all leave with an action plan towards recruiting a diverse student body and delivering the message of inclusiveness. Presenter: The Office of Admissions. |
